Looking forward to early/mid-2010 Capcom releases like Dead Rising 2, Lost Planet 2, and Super Street Fighter IV? Oh good. Then you'll be overcome with joy when you find out ... that you'll be waiting a bit longer. Apparently.

Kotaku report that a recent forecast revisions document from the publisher reveals all of the aforementioned titles are being delayed. For how long, you ask? None of the games will see release until their fiscal 2011 (April '10 - March '11) -- or starting April 1st -- and they're being stretched out through the year. Guess Capcom didn't want to blow their entire line-up right away. Lost Planet 2 was originally been slotted in for Q1 (which will be dominated by Dark Void now), with Dead Rising 2 in summer, and Super Street Fighter IV in March.

The delays are said to be occurring so that Capcom can "avoid competing with the major titles that other companies plan to introduce in Q4," "preserve the value of Capcom's titles and maximize sales volume," and "expand the lineup of titles in the next fiscal year and afterward."
